POSITION PURPOSE

Coordinates and provides directinstructional programs relating to special education students andtheir Individual Education Programs (IEPs). Monitors and evaluatesprograms with students with disabilities, maintainsconfidentiality, and complies with all federal, state, and locallaws, regulations, guidelines, and procedures as they relate to thespecial education program throughout the district. Maintains anenvironment conducive to learning.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ES ANDRESPONSIBILITIES

Develops IEPs for students with disabilities;implements the IEP; and uses diagnostic information obtained fromtests and other assessment procedures to update IEPs, as needed.

Implements instructional strategies and progress monitoring toolsto provide specially designed instruction. Assists students incompleting the curriculum tasks and to complete IEP goals. Employsa variety of teaching methods, strategies, accommodations andmodifications to meet student needs; implements these methods andadapts and/or develops materials. Monitors student behavior;maintains discipline in the classroom; deescalates inappropriatebehaviors; teaches students appropriate behavioral strategies.

Evaluates student’s work and progress of assignments, address oradjust instruction to address any concerns or educational needs ofthe student and coordinate progress report grades and report cardgrades. Attends student’s IEP meetings and serves as acollaborative team member. Stays abreast of trends, research, andbest practices for instruction by attending professionaldevelopment events, utilizing social media, and communicating withother professionals within and outside the district. Performs otherrelated duties, as assigned.
